Alternative School For Troubled Teens

When a troubled teenager is rejecting the good advice of parents, teachers, and other authority figures on how to slow down or stop self-destructing behavior, it can get very frustrating for those who only want to help. Traditional schools are not well equipped to deal with teen boys and girls who are lying, skipping classes, using drugs and alcohol, defying authority, and so many more. Often, these bad behaviors are a result of mental health issues or emotional challenges that require more professional help over a longer time period. Parents who want to stop the destructive behavior of their children should consider alternative school for troubled teens.

What Is An Alternative School?

Alternative schools are those facilities that blend a therapeutic component with academics. Often called therapeutic boarding schools or residential treatment centers, alternative schools are the answer when traditional schools cannot make a difference in the troubled teen's behavior and attitude. Alternative schools are specially structured to help troubled teens and are staffed with licensed and experienced teachers and administrators that know how to work with emotionally and behaviorally difficult kids. Alternative schools may be located near the troubled teen's home or they may find one that is in a different city or state that works better or has specific experience in treating that teenager's unique challenges. Many alternative schools have college prep classes or vocational classes to help teens transition to adulthood.

Who Can Attend Alternative Schools?

There are a number of reasons why a doctor, school counselor or psychiatrist may recommend that a troubled teen attend an alternative school. Generally, bad behavior is a result of some deeper issues that need intensive and consistent counseling. Teens who are failing at traditional schools, need a clean break from their current negative atmosphere and require structured and specific therapy time would benefit from attending alternative schools. Here are just a few diagnosed conditions that teens may suffer that make them excellent candidates for alternative school:
  • Depression
  • Anxiety
  • Bipolar
  • Abuse trauma
  • ADD/ADHD
  • ODD
  • Adoption or abandonment trauma
  • Substance abuse
  • Low self-esteem
Such conditions often drive teens to act out and behave badly at home, work and school. They continue to make one poor choice after another and drift further away from a successful future. Alternative schools can help the teen regain focus, get professional help in therapy and academically, and find a way forward again. There are so many stories of success and healing from those students who have attended alternative schools that there is no doubt that these facilities can really make an impact. When troubled teens are unable to progress or improve their lives without professional help, parents should consider providing them with a fresh start in a safe and structured alternative school.
